Properties of Plastelina

Plastelina is a non-toxic, malleable substance that can be easily shaped and molded into various forms. It is typically made up of a mixture of flour, water, salt, boric acid, and mineral oil. The exact composition of plastelina can vary depending on the manufacturer, but these ingredients are common in most formulations.

One of the key properties of plastelina is its pliability, which allows it to be easily shaped and molded into intricate designs. This makes it an ideal medium for artists and crafters who want to create detailed sculptures and models. Plastelina is also known for its durability, as it can be dried and hardened to create long-lasting works of art.

Another important property of plastelina is its ability to hold its shape over time. Unlike other modeling materials, such as foam or paper, plastelina will not shrink or warp as it dries. This makes it an ideal material for creating sculptures and models that need to maintain their shape and form.

Composition of Plastelina

As mentioned earlier, plastelina is typically made up of a mixture of flour, water, salt, boric acid, and mineral oil. These ingredients are carefully combined to create a smooth, pliable material that is easy to work with. The flour acts as a binder, holding the other ingredients together and giving the plastelina its structure. The water helps to soften the mixture and make it more malleable, while the salt acts as a preservative, preventing the growth of mold and bacteria. The boric acid is added to improve the sculpting properties of the plastelina, making it easier to shape and mold. Finally, the mineral oil is used to give the plastelina a smooth, glossy finish.

Applications of Plastelina

Plastelina has a wide range of applications across various industries, including art, education, and therapy. In the art world, plastelina is often used by sculptors and modelers to create detailed sculptures and models. Its pliability and durability make it an ideal material for artists who want to experiment with different shapes and forms. Plastelina can also be used in educational settings to teach students about three-dimensional design and sculpture. Its ease of use and versatility make it a popular choice for teachers and students alike.

In addition to its artistic and educational uses, plastelina is also used in therapy settings to help patients relax and de-stress. The act of shaping and molding the plastelina can be calming and therapeutic, helping patients to focus their minds and reduce anxiety. Plastelina therapy is often used to help patients with anxiety, depression, and other mental health issues.

Modern Uses of Plastelina

Today, plastelina is used in a wide range of industries and applications. In addition to its traditional uses in art, education, and therapy, plastelina is also used in the manufacturing and industrial sectors. Its pliability and durability make it an ideal material for creating prototypes and models of new products. Plastelina can also be used in the automotive and aerospace industries to create molds and prototypes for new parts and components.

Plastelina is also used in the medical field to create anatomical models and prosthetics. Its ability to hold its shape over time makes it an ideal material for creating detailed and accurate models of the human body. Plastelina is often used in medical schools and hospitals to help students and doctors learn about anatomy and physiology.
